The Software Development Integration Laboratory is seeking an Operations Engineer to deploy, operate, benchmark, and enhance the bench platform hardware and its associated operating environment for infotainment desktop benches used in integration and validation testing. You will play a key part in maintaining advanced infotainment desktop test benches, which enable early integration and verification of software at the vehicle infotainment level. These test benches are integral to the General Motors Global Vehicle Development Process, helping to ensure the seamless deployment of innovative technologies. The role also requires the use of full vehicle schematics and Interface Control Documents (ICD) to resolve wiring connection issues and ensure proper loading and switching for the communication and operation of all vehicle electronic modules.
